Medevac Jet Crashes Near Philly Mall

Another plane has crashed inside another American city and this time it is Philadelphia. CNN is told a twin engine medevac jet took off from a local airport where it reached 16,000 feet after takeoff before plunging. Six people were on board including a child patient.  Learn more about your ad choices. Visit podcastchoices.com/adchoices

Probe Intensifies In Deadliest U.S. Plane Crash In 24 Years

Wind, ice, jet fuel, and debris are all hampering the search for the remains of the passengers aboard the American Airlines flight that collided with the military helicopter. There are no survivors and the NTSB says 40 bodies so far have been recovered from the wreckage.  Learn more about your ad choices. Visit podcastchoices.com/adchoices

Hegseth Confirmed As Defense Secretary By One Vote

The US Senate narrowly voted to confirm embattled Pete Hegseth as defense secretary, with Vice President JD Vance casting the tie-breaking vote — the second time in history a vice president has broken a tie for a Cabinet nominee. President Donald Trump has stood behind Hegseth since a slew of misconduct allegations against the nominee came to light. Learn more about your ad choices. Visit podcastchoices.com/adchoices
